Spilled bottle of gin in the back seat

I had an unopened fifth of gin in my back seat in hot weather. Im guessing some time within the last week, the top popped off and all of the contents poured out. I did not notice it until earlier today.

I don't see any stains or smell anything. Is this something I should worry about?

I dunno about interactions with the cloth but when I had my Camaro I left a 40 oz in the trunk (hatchback) during summer (95+ F). It literally exploded, one of the strongest and worst smells ever.

Rented a rug doctor and it completely cleared up any spills and smells. No stains afterwards.
